Gigante Verde, known as Green Giant in English-speaking countries, is a brand of canned and frozen vegetables, including sweet corn. The brand was established in 1925 by the Minnesota Valley Canning Company in Le Sueur, Minnesota, USA. The company introduced the Green Giant character to promote their sweeter and larger peas, and later expanded it to other products. In 1950, the company changed its name to Green Giant. In 2000, the brand was acquired by B&G Foods, an American food company headquartered in Parsippany, New Jersey. B&G Foods owns a diverse portfolio of brands in the packaged food industry. The sweet corn under the Gigante Verde brand is produced in multiple countries, including the United States and Spain, ensuring a consistent supply to meet global demand. The product is known for its sweet flavor and is available in various forms, such as canned and frozen, catering to different consumer preferences.
